Ionic | Working with jsPDF

Introduction

The javascript library jsPDF, is a Client-side JavaScript PDF generation for everyone.

With a npm-Module, you can integrate this functionality into your Ionic App.

Install npm Module

❯ npm install        jspdf
❯ npm install @types/jspdf

oder

❯ yarn add        jspdf
❯ yarn add @types/jspdf

Add jsPDF functionality

Add jspfs reference to pages/pdf/pdf.page.ts

import { jsPDF } from 'jspdf';

Create a function for converting to PDF

public downloadPDF() {
	var data = document.getElementById('printcontent') as HTMLElement;

	let pdf = new jsPDF('p', 'mm', 'a4');

	pdf.html(data, {
		callback: (pdf) => {pdf.output('dataurlnewwindow');}
	});
}

Add download button

Change pages/pdf/pdfhtml

<div>
	<input type="button" value="Convert" (click)="downloadPDF()" />
</div>
